.HomeHeading {	font-family: Arial, Helvetica, sans-serif;	font-size: 17px;	color: #01486B;	line-height: 125%;	padding-bottom: 20px;}#breadcrumb {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	font-weight: normal;	color: #999999;	margin: 4px 0 0 8px;}#breadcrumb a {	color: #666666;	text-decoration: none;}.hm_announce_bx {	height: 83px;}.BodyText {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	font-style: normal;	font-weight: normal;	color: #666666;	line-height: 130%;}.TitleMed {	font-family: Arial, Helvetica, sans-serif;	font-size: 14px;	color: #014469;	line-height: 125%;	padding-bottom: 10px;}.PresBox {	margin-left: 5px;	width: 180px;	margin-top: 0px;}.contact_box {	font-family: Arial, Helvetica, sans-serif;	font-size: 10px;	color: #FFFFFF;	background-color: #7CB2BB;}.memTop {	height: 34px;	font-family: Arial, Helvetica, sans-serif;	color: #375768;	font-size: 11px;	text-align: right;	padding-top: 3px;	padding-right: 10px;	background-repeat: repeat;}.outreachBox {	border: 1px solid #D3D2AC;	padding: 10px;	background-image: url(images/outreach_back.jpg);	background-repeat: no-repeat;	background-position: center top;}.NewsListIndent {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	line-height: 100%;	color: #003333;	text-align: left;	padding-left: 25px;	margin-bottom: 10px;	padding-right: 25px;}.hm_spon-box {	margin-right: 8px;	margin-top: 5px;}.Hm_flash_bx {	height: 310px;	background-image: url(images/home/flash_wood_back.jpg);}.bodybox {	width: 800px;	margin-right: auto;	margin-left: auto;}.hm_Photo_thum {	padding-right: 8px;	padding-top: 5px;}.BodyTextBoldGreen {	font-family: "Times New Roman", Times, serif;	font-size: 13px;	line-height: 125%;	color: #333333;}.BodyTextTitleGReen {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	font-style: normal;	font-weight: bold;	color: #014469;	line-height: 130%;}.Rt_Hm_Box {	padding-right: 10px;	border-right-width: 1px;	border-right-style: solid;	border-right-color: #999999;}.BodyTextGreen {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	font-style: normal;	font-weight: normal;	color: #014469;	line-height: 130%;}.BodyTextWhite {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	font-style: normal;	font-weight: normal;	color: #FFFFFF;	line-height: 130%;}.promo_ndent {	padding-left: 30px;}.promo_left_border {	border-left-width: 1px;	border-left-style: solid;	border-left-color: #7CB2BB;}.BodyTextDark {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	font-style: normal;	font-weight: normal;	color: #7CB2BB;	line-height: 130%;}.EmailBox {	padding: 4px;}.memTop {	margin-top: 5px;}.EmailBoxText {	font-family: Arial, Helvetica, sans-serif;	font-size: 10px;	font-style: normal;	color: #FFCC00;}.Yellowtitle {	font-family: "Times New Roman", Times, serif;	font-size: 15px;	line-height: 125%;	font-weight: lighter;	color: #F6CB00;	letter-spacing: 1px;	padding-top: 4px;}.footer {	background-image: url(images/hm_footer_back.jpg);	height: 44px;}.FooterText {	font-family: Arial, Helvetica, sans-serif;	font-size: 9px;	color: #999999;	letter-spacing: 0pt;	height: 0px;	border-right-width: 1px;	border-right-style: none;	border-right-color: #999999;	text-indent: 5px;}.SuportText {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	font-weight: bold;	color: #FFCC00;	letter-spacing: 0pt;}.FooterTable {	margin-top: 8px;}.main_header {	  height: 150px;}.letter {	font-family: Arial, Helvetica, sans-serif;	font-size: 13px;	line-height: 135%;	color: #333333;	width: 500px;}a.memLogin_link {	font-size: 10px;	font-family: Arial, Helvetica, sans-serif;	color: #023048;	float: none;	padding-top: 0px;	text-decoration: none;	font-weight: normal;}a.memLogin_link:hover {	font-size: 10px;	font-family: Arial, Helvetica, sans-serif;	color: #FFFFFF;	text-decoration: none;	float: none;	padding-top: 0px;	padding-right: 0px;	padding-bottom: 0px;	padding-left: 0px;	font-weight: normal;}a.memLogin_link:visited {	font-size: 10px;	font-family: Arial, Helvetica, sans-serif;	font-style: normal;	font-weight: normal;	color: #002D42;	text-decoration: none;	margin-top: 0px;	padding-top: 0px;}	.Mem_login_box {	padding-top: 2px;	font-size: 10px;}.comtact_box {	font-family: Arial, Helvetica, sans-serif;	font-size: 10px;	color: #FFFFFF;	background-color: #7CB2BB;}.promo_title {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 100%;	color: #9BDEE9;}.pres_message {	padding-right: 15px;	margin-right: 15px;}a.Green_link {	font-family: Arial, Helvetica, sans-serif;	color: #2C6861;	float: none;	text-decoration: none;	font-weight: normal;}a.Green_link:hover {	font-family: Arial, Helvetica, sans-serif;	color: #FFCC00;	text-decoration: none;	float: none;	padding-top: 0px;	padding-right: 0px;	padding-bottom: 0px;	padding-left: 0px;	font-weight: normal;}a.Green_link:visited {	font-size: 12px;	font-family: Arial, Helvetica, sans-serif;	font-style: normal;	font-weight: normal;	color: #355668;	text-decoration: none;	margin-top: 0px;	padding-top: 10px;	padding-top: 10px;}a.Grey_link {	font-family: Arial, Helvetica, sans-serif;	color: #999999;	float: none;	text-decoration: none;}a.Grey_link:hover {	font-family: Arial, Helvetica, sans-serif;	color: #333300;	text-decoration: none;	float: none;	padding-top: 0px;	padding-right: 0px;	padding-bottom: 0px;	padding-left: 0px;	font-weight: normal;}a.Grey_link:visited {		font-family: Arial, Helvetica, sans-serif;	font-style: normal;	font-weight: normal;	color: #999999;	text-decoration: none;	margin-top: 0px;	padding-top: 0px;	padding-top: 10px;}.PromoBoxtitle {	font-family: Arial, Helvetica, sans-serif;	font-size: 12px;	line-height: 130%;	color: #CCCCCC;}.boxborder {	border: 1px solid #002A3F;}.whtHeader {	font-family: Arial, Helvetica, sans-serif;	font-size: 14px;	color: #FFFFFF;}a.yellow_link {	font-family: Arial, Helvetica, sans-serif;	color: #FFCC00;	float: none;	text-decoration: none;	font-weight: normal;}a.yellow_link:hover {	font-family: Arial, Helvetica, sans-serif;	color: #CCCCCC;	text-decoration: none;	float: none;	padding-top: 0px;	padding-right: 0px;	padding-bottom: 0px;	padding-left: 0px;	font-weight: normal;}a.yellow_link:visited {		font-family: Arial, Helvetica, sans-serif;	font-style: normal;	font-weight: normal;	color: #FFCC00;	text-decoration: none;	margin-top: 0px;	padding-top: 10px;}.Hometitle {	font-family: Arial, Helvetica, sans-serif;	font-size: 17px;	color: #01486B;	line-height: 125%;	padding-bottom: 0px;}.whatsnewtitle {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	line-height: 125%;	font-weight: bold;	color: #355668;	width: 90px;}.whatsnewbody {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	line-height: 100%;	color: #666666;}.whatsnewmore {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	line-height: 125%;	font-weight: bold;	color: #2E8297;}.whatsnewbox {	padding-bottom: 8px;	border-bottom-width: 1px;	border-bottom-style: solid;	border-bottom-color: #CCCCCC;	margin-top: 5px;	width: 170px;}.whatsnewboxBottom {	padding-bottom: 8px;	margin-top: 5px;	width: 170px;}.whatsnewouterbox {	border-top-width: 1px;	border-right-width: 1px;	border-bottom-width: 1px;	border-left-width: 1px;	border-right-style: solid;	border-bottom-style: solid;	border-left-style: solid;	border-top-color: #DCDCDC;	border-right-color: #DCDCDC;	border-bottom-color: #DCDCDC;	border-left-color: #DCDCDC;	width: 180px;	margin-left: 10px;}.sponsorpad {	padding-left: 10px;}.Lft_pad {	margin-left: 4px;}.sectiontitle {	font-family: Arial, Helvetica, sans-serif;	font-size: 11px;	color: #666600;	padding-bottom: 10px;}.citation {	font-family: Arial, Helvetica, sans-serif;	font-size: 10px;	color: #999999;	line-height: 150%;}